| rbranson wrote:
| architecture docs are scant, but it appears this horizontally
| scales channels by adding "broker" instances and horizontally
| scales consumers by adding "worker" instances? i.e. a broker only
| needs to ever broadcast a message to the maximum number of worker
| instances in the cluster.
| cultofmetatron wrote:
| elixir has an even better offering baked into phoenix. unlike
| node which is limited to 1 process and necessitating a complex
| IPC cluster, erlang's vm can use all cpus on the host as well as
| connect different machines. The end result is a much more robust
| websocket solution that can relay state to whichever machine
| resumes the connection.
